The attitude of Jesus to poor people varies from gospel to gospel, presumably according to the views of each gospel author:
In Mark chapter 7, he called Gentiles 'dogs' and only agreed to help a Gentile woman when she humbly accepted that description.
In contrast, Luke's Gospel portrays Jesus as the friend of the poor.
In John's Gospel, his closest friends were the rich and powerful, and he reserved his best miracles for his rich friends.
When the disciples complained that money could be better spent on the poor than on expensive perfumes and oil, Jesus told his disciples to help the poor when they could but remember that the poor will always be with them. From this, he did not think that helping the poor should take first priority.
